Karel Zahradník (1848-1916). Praha - Záhřeb - Brno.

Abstract

This is a book about the life and work of Karel Zahradník (1848-1916), a Czech mathematician and professor of mathematics. His scientific, teaching and popularizing activities in Prague, Zagreb and Brno are described.

His publications (papers, textbooks, monographs, litographies, etc.) and mathematical achievements in the geometry of curves and surfaces are analyzed in the context of the world development.
